Our research

At the Chair of Industrial Information Technology, we develop future-oriented technologies, methods and organizational approaches to comprehensively support product development in companies, from the product idea to product development and simulation through to production planning and the digital factory. Our aim is full digitalization of the product development process.

Our technological focus is on developing methods and software tools, especially for digital mock-up (DMU), virtual reality (VR), computer aided applications (CAx), product life-cycle management (PDM/PLM) and collaborative engineering. This also includes developing and using software tools for early product development phases as well as innovative organization, communication, and information systems.

Our research activities are combined into five areas which also reflect our strategic focus. They serve both as a professional exchange platform for our staff as well as interfaces to relevant scientific communities. The inter-project character of the research content also enables us to network project results and doctoral topics and opens up opportunities to exploit synergies in the field.
